English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Swift 주석

이 문서에서는 Swift 주석, 왜 그리고 어떻게 사용하는지에 대해 배울 것입니다.

주석은 프로그램 소스 코드에서 프로그래머가 읽을 수 있는 설명이나 주석입니다. 컴파일 코드를 할 때, 컴파일러는 그것을 무시합니다.

주석은 코드의 의도와 기능을 더 잘 이해하도록 돕기 위해 있습니다. 팀에서 작업할 때 다른 팀원들에게 코드의 목적을 명확히 설명하는 데 도움이 될 수 있으며, 혼자 작업할 때 자신에게 경고할 수 있습니다.

Swift 주석 및 유형

Swift는 두 가지 주석 유형이 있습니다:

1.단一行 주석

Swift에서, 두 개의 슬래시(/)로 시작하는 모든 것이 // 로 시작하는 행은 모두 단一行 주석이며, 두 개의 슬래시(/)로 시작하는 모든 행은 // 로 시작하는 행은 모두 컴파일러에 의해 무시됩니다.

playground의 상단에 간단한 예제를 찾을 수 있습니다:

//: Playground - 명사: 사람들이 놀 수 있는 곳

로 시작합니다. // 로 시작하고, 파일에 의미 있는 설명을 제공합니다. 예를 들어: "Playground" - 명사: 사람들이 놀 수 있는 곳

예제1:단一行 주석

//Sample program
//stores 3.14 in variable pi
let pi = 3.14159 
print(pi)

위의 예제는 두 개의 단一行 주석을 포함하고 있습니다:

// Sample program
// stores 3.14 in variable pi

2.다중 행 주석

다중 행 주석이 여러 행을 포함하면, 그것을 중간에 괄호로 둘러싸세요/*...*/。

다중 행 주석은 슬래시(/)로 시작하고, 별표(*)로 끝납니다/*) 별표로 끝나고, 정사각형 괄호와 슬래시(/)로 시작합니다*/) Swift 컴파일러는 무시합니다/* 및 */이 간격에 있는 모든 내용.

/* 이것은 다중 행 주석입니다.
다중 행 주석을 작성한 후에 추가하세요*그리고/으로 끝납니다
*/

예제2:다중 행 주석

/* 하드코딩된 pi 값은 그렇지 않을 수 있습니다.
따라서, 내장 데이터 타입을 사용하여 더 정확한 값을 계산할 수 있습니다.
*/
let pi = Double.pi
print(pi)

위의 예제는 다중 행 주석을 포함하고 있습니다.

/* 하드코딩된 pi 값은 그렇지 않을 수 있습니다.
따라서, 내장 데이터 타입을 사용하여 더 정확한 값을 계산할 수 있습니다.
*/

기억해야 할 점

주석은 코드의 의도를 더 잘 이해하는 데 매우 유용하지만, 주의해야 할 점이 있습니다:

  1. 다중 행 주석에 주석을 포함하지 마세요.//중국어, 그러나 그것이 유효하면 할지라도 컴파일러는 이러한 행을 무시합니다. 대신, 다중 행 주석에 넣어야 합니다./* ... */중
    예를 들어:

    //이것은 주석입니다.
    //필요할 때만 정확하게 사용하십시오

    위의 주석 작성 방법은 올바르지만, 주석이 여러 행이 되는 경우 다중 행 주석을 사용하는 것이 좋습니다:

    /* 이것은 주석입니다.
    필요할 때만 정확하게 사용하십시오
    */
  2. 단一行 주석은 단一行으로 작성할 수 있으며, 코드와 함께 동일한 행에 작성할 수도 있습니다. 그러나 단独行 주석을 사용하는 것이 좋습니다.
    예를 들어:

    let pi = 3.14159 //stores 3.14 in variable pi

    이렇게 주석을 작성하는 방법은 효과적입니다. 그러나 주석이 단一行이 아닌 경우, 다중 행 주석을 사용하는 것이 좋습니다:

    //stores 3.14 in variable pi
    let pi = 3.14159
  3. 단 하나의 개발자로서 팀에 속해 있고, 코드를 단독으로 작성하는 경우, 주석이 없으면 프로그램에서 코드의 용도를 찾기 어려울 수 있습니다. 따라서 정확하게 사용하고, 의미 있는 설명을 제공하십시오.

  4. 주석을 매우 간단하고 의미 있게 만들십시오.

  5. 불필요한 주석을 코드에 쓰지 마십시오.

  6. 대부분의 경우, '왜'를 설명하는 것이 아니라 '어떻게'를 설명하는 데 주석을 사용하십시오.